  • This is a simple recipe for an authentic Lebanese flatbread, using a no knead method. It turns out so soft and chewy!
    Ingredients
    • 4.5 tsp dried yeast
    • 1.5 tsp salt
    • 1 tsp sugar
    • 520g/4 cups flour
    • 1 tbsp oil
    • 360ml/1.5 cups warm water

      Not sure what went wrong without more details. One thing may be if you used the cup measurements you may have used too much flour. How you measure with cups can vary the amount of flour wildly(like scooping the flour out with the measuring cup vs sifting the flour and then measuring it). It's best to use the weight measuring Anda scale with any baked goods or Breads. The second thing I can think of may be not letting it rest for long enough. You must let it rise for an hour at least and then after rolling put the balls, another 30 minutes of rest. Without these rests then the yeast doesn't have enough time to condition the dough to be soft. Hope thst helps.
